Джанго-розетта файл только для чтения

В верхней части страницы администрирования моей розетты я получаю следующее сообщение:

File is read-only: download the file when done editing!

Раньше такого раньше не было, и я не уверен, с какого момента это стало проявляться, поскольку у нас было много изменений в dev за последнее время и у нас не было текста для перевода. В результате любые изменения, которые мы вносим, ​​не вступают в силу в разделе администратора после нажатия кнопки. save and translate next block (т.е. эти изменения вообще не сохраняются). Какой вид имеет смысл, так как "файл" только для чтения.

Я пытался установить .po а также .mo права доступа к файлу 777, но сообщение остается. Даже после сброса сервера и т. Д.

Мой вопрос: кто-нибудь сталкивался с этой проблемой? Какой файл только для чтения? Как мне установить его на запись? Или здесь что-то еще играет?

Похоже, в интернете очень мало информации об этой проблеме, так что, надеюсь, кто-то может помочь.

2 ответа

Решение

Я решил проблему.

Я использовал Filezilla, чтобы изменить права доступа к файлам. Хотя эти изменения вступили в силу, на самом деле они ничего не изменили. Поэтому я прыгнул в терминал и использовал chmod дать соответствующие разрешения обоим django.mo а также django.po файлы (в этом случае я использовал chmod g+w <filename> дать групповой доступ на запись) и все заработало.

Надеюсь, это поможет кому-то еще в будущем.

Как уже было сказано, вам нужно изменить права доступа. Вам также необходимо перезагрузить сервер.

Другие вопросы по тегам